21世纪电力供应将面临越来越多的挑战,未来电力技术急需进一步的发展。由于环境压力、能源短缺,人类社会向低碳经济发展,欧美提出了智能电网的方案。本文通过讨论智能电网的产生背景、概念及其物理构成,指出低碳高效安全可靠的智能电网是解决当前电网面临挑战的一个有效方法,智能电网的发展将满足未来供电的竞争性、可持续发展性、安全性等方面的要求,最后总结提出了智能电网的发展应上升为国家能源战略。
